Output ed30d9947aa0da80221cba9b5331857b1e1bbfc977503c8b2e2f3fa9c3258a47:1

value
628692006
script pubkey
OP_0 OP_PUSHBYTES_20 abc8c78e20a1c6dcc032ae4ef6943a338c7191bb
address
bc1q40yv0r3q58rdespj4e80d9p6xwx8rydm3c34ga
transaction
ed30d9947aa0da80221cba9b5331857b1e1bbfc977503c8b2e2f3fa9c3258a47
spent
true